Hubs de Eventos
Conecte-se aos Hubs de Eventos do Azure para enviar e receber eventos.
Esse conector está disponível nos seguintes produtos e regiões:
| Service | Class | Regions |
|---|---|---|
| Copilot Studio | Premium | Todas as regiões do Power Automate |
| Aplicativos Lógicos | Standard | Todas as regiões de Aplicativos Lógicos |
| Power Apps | Premium | Todas as regiões do Power Apps |
| Power Automate | Premium | Todas as regiões do Power Automate |
| Contato | |
|---|---|
| Nome | Microsoft |
| URL |
Suporte do Microsoft LogicApps Suporte do Microsoft Power Automate Suporte do Microsoft Power Apps |
| Metadados do conector | |
|---|---|
| Publicador | Microsoft |
| Site | https://azure.microsoft.com/services/event-hubs/ |
Conector aprofundado
Para obter mais informações sobre o conector, consulte a seção detalhada.
Autenticação do Microsoft Entra ID e conector dos Hubs de Eventos do Azure
Para usar a autenticação da ID do Microsoft Entra, a conta que está sendo usada precisa ser atribuída a uma atribuição de função específica, para obter mais informações, visite Atribuir uma função do Azure para direitos de acesso – Hubs de Eventos do Azure:
Autenticação de identidade gerenciada e conector dos Hubs de Eventos do Azure
Atualmente, a autenticação de identidade gerenciada só tem suporte em Aplicativos Lógicos. Siga as etapas abaixo para usá-lo para se conectar aos Hubs de Eventos do Azure:
- Criar uma Identidade Gerenciada do Azure
- Forneça acesso de identidade aos recursos dos Hubs de Eventos do Azure. Para obter mais detalhes, visite Atribuir uma função do Azure para direitos de acesso – Hubs de Eventos do Azure
- Se estiver usando uma identidade atribuída pelo usuário, associe o aplicativo lógico à identidade gerenciada
- Navegue até o Aplicativo Lógico que usará a identidade gerenciada.
- Na seção Configurações da folha, clique em
Identity - Vá para a
User assignedguia e clique emAdd - Selecione a identidade gerenciada a ser usada e clique em
Add
Para obter mais informações sobre como autenticar com identidades gerenciadas nos Aplicativos Lógicos, visite Autenticar acesso aos recursos do Azure usando identidades gerenciadas nos Aplicativos Lógicos do Azure
Problemas conhecidos e limitações com gatilhos
- A sondagem de gatilho ocorre uma partição por vez. Isso pode causar atrasos maiores à medida que a contagem de partições aumenta.
Criando uma conexão
O conector dá suporte aos seguintes tipos de autenticação:
| Chave de Acesso | Forneça uma cadeia de conexão para acessar seus Hubs de Eventos do Azure. | Todas as regiões, exceto o Governo do Azure e o Departamento de Defesa (DoD) no Azure Governamental e no Governo dos EUA (GCC) e no Governo dos EUA (GCC-High) | Não compartilhável |
| Chave de Acesso (Azure Governamental) | Forneça uma cadeia de conexão para acessar seus Hubs de Eventos do Azure. | Governo do Azure e Departamento de Defesa (DoD) no Azure Governamental e governo dos EUA (GCC) e governo dos EUA (GCC-High) somente | Não compartilhável |
| Identidades gerenciadas de Aplicativos Lógicos | Criar uma conexão usando uma Identidade Gerenciada do LogicApps | Somente LOGICAPPS | Compartilhável |
| Microsoft Entra ID Integrado | Use a ID do Microsoft Entra para acessar seus Hubs de Eventos do Azure. | Todas as regiões, exceto o Governo do Azure e o Departamento de Defesa (DoD) no Azure Governamental e no Governo dos EUA (GCC) e no Governo dos EUA (GCC-High) | Não compartilhável |
| Microsoft Entra ID Integrada (Azure Government) | Use a ID do Microsoft Entra para acessar seus Hubs de Eventos do Azure. | Governo do Azure e Departamento de Defesa (DoD) no Azure Governamental e governo dos EUA (GCC) e governo dos EUA (GCC-High) somente | Não compartilhável |
| Padrão [PRETERIDO] | Essa opção é apenas para conexões mais antigas sem um tipo de autenticação explícita e é fornecida apenas para compatibilidade com versões anteriores. | Todas as regiões | Não compartilhável |
Chave de Acesso
ID de autenticação: connectionstringauth
Aplicável: todas as regiões, exceto o Governo do Azure e o Departamento de Defesa (DoD) no Azure Governamental e no Governo dos EUA (GCC) e no Governo dos EUA (GCC-High)
Forneça uma cadeia de conexão para acessar seus Hubs de Eventos do Azure.
Essa não é uma conexão compartilhável. Se o aplicativo de energia for compartilhado com outro usuário, outro usuário será solicitado a criar uma nova conexão explicitamente.
| Nome | Tipo | Description | Obrigatório |
|---|---|---|---|
| Cadeia de conexão | secureString | Cadeia de conexão dos Hubs de Eventos do Azure | Verdade |
Chave de Acesso (Azure Governamental)
ID de autenticação: connectionstringauth
Aplicável: Azure Governamental e Departamento de Defesa (DoD) somente no Azure Governamental e no Governo dos EUA (GCC) e governo dos EUA (GCC-High)
Forneça uma cadeia de conexão para acessar seus Hubs de Eventos do Azure.
Essa não é uma conexão compartilhável. Se o aplicativo de energia for compartilhado com outro usuário, outro usuário será solicitado a criar uma nova conexão explicitamente.
| Nome | Tipo | Description | Obrigatório |
|---|---|---|---|
| Cadeia de conexão | secureString | Cadeia de conexão dos Hubs de Eventos do Azure | Verdade |
Identidade Gerenciada de Aplicativos Lógicos
ID de autenticação: managedIdentityAuth
Aplicável: somente LOGICAPPS
Criar uma conexão usando uma Identidade Gerenciada do LogicApps
Essa é uma conexão compartilhável. Se o aplicativo de energia for compartilhado com outro usuário, a conexão também será compartilhada. Para obter mais informações, consulte a visão geral dos Conectores para aplicativos de tela – Power Apps | Microsoft Docs
| Nome | Tipo | Description | Obrigatório |
|---|---|---|---|
| Identidade Gerenciada do LogicApps | managedIdentity | Entrar com uma identidade gerenciada de aplicativos lógicos | Verdade |
| Ponto de extremidade do namespace | cadeia | Fornecer ponto de extremidade de namespace dos Hubs de Eventos (por exemplo: sb://testeh.servicebus.windows.net/) | Verdade |
Microsoft Entra ID Integrado
ID de autenticação: tokenBasedAuth
Aplicável: todas as regiões, exceto o Governo do Azure e o Departamento de Defesa (DoD) no Azure Governamental e no Governo dos EUA (GCC) e no Governo dos EUA (GCC-High)
Use a ID do Microsoft Entra para acessar seus Hubs de Eventos do Azure.
Essa não é uma conexão compartilhável. Se o aplicativo de energia for compartilhado com outro usuário, outro usuário será solicitado a criar uma nova conexão explicitamente.
| Nome | Tipo | Description | Obrigatório |
|---|---|---|---|
| Ponto de extremidade do namespace | cadeia | Fornecer ponto de extremidade de namespace dos Hubs de Eventos (por exemplo: sb://testeh.servicebus.windows.net/) | Verdade |
Microsoft Entra ID Integrada (Azure Government)
ID de autenticação: tokenBasedAuth
Aplicável: Azure Governamental e Departamento de Defesa (DoD) somente no Azure Governamental e no Governo dos EUA (GCC) e governo dos EUA (GCC-High)
Use a ID do Microsoft Entra para acessar seus Hubs de Eventos do Azure.
Essa não é uma conexão compartilhável. Se o aplicativo de energia for compartilhado com outro usuário, outro usuário será solicitado a criar uma nova conexão explicitamente.
| Nome | Tipo | Description | Obrigatório |
|---|---|---|---|
| Ponto de extremidade do namespace | cadeia | Fornecer ponto de extremidade de namespace dos Hubs de Eventos (por exemplo: sb://testeh.servicebus.windows.net/) | Verdade |
Padrão [PRETERIDO]
Aplicável: todas as regiões
Essa opção é apenas para conexões mais antigas sem um tipo de autenticação explícita e é fornecida apenas para compatibilidade com versões anteriores.
Essa não é uma conexão compartilhável. Se o aplicativo de energia for compartilhado com outro usuário, outro usuário será solicitado a criar uma nova conexão explicitamente.
| Nome | Tipo | Description | Obrigatório |
|---|---|---|---|
| Cadeia de conexão | secureString | Cadeia de conexão dos Hubs de Eventos do Azure | Verdade |
Limitações
| Nome | Chamadas | Período de renovação |
|---|---|---|
| Chamadas à API por conexão | 6000 | 60 segundos |
Ações
| Enviar um ou mais eventos para a partição do Hub de Eventos (versão prévia) |
Envie um ou mais eventos para a partição do Hub de Eventos. |
| Evento Responder |
Enviar evento. |
Enviar um ou mais eventos para a partição do Hub de Eventos (versão prévia)
Envie um ou mais eventos para a partição do Hub de Eventos.
Parâmetros
| Nome | Chave | Obrigatório | Tipo | Description |
|---|---|---|---|---|
|
Nome do Hub de Eventos
|
eventHubName | True | string |
Nome do Hub de Eventos. |
|
Content
|
ContentData | byte |
Conteúdo do evento |
|
|
Propriedades
|
Properties | object |
Pares chave-valor para cada propriedade do aplicativo |
|
|
Chave de partição
|
partitionKey | True | string |
Chave de partição. |
Evento Responder
Enviar evento.
Parâmetros
| Nome | Chave | Obrigatório | Tipo | Description |
|---|---|---|---|---|
|
Nome do Hub de Eventos
|
eventHubName | True | string |
Nome do Hub de Eventos. |
|
Content
|
ContentData | byte |
Conteúdo do evento |
|
|
Propriedades
|
Properties | object |
Pares chave-valor para cada propriedade do aplicativo |
|
|
Chave de partição
|
partitionKey | string |
Chave de partição. |
Gatilhos
| Quando os eventos estão disponíveis no Hub de Eventos |
Quando os eventos estão disponíveis no Hub de Eventos. |
Quando os eventos estão disponíveis no Hub de Eventos
Quando os eventos estão disponíveis no Hub de Eventos.
Parâmetros
| Nome | Chave | Obrigatório | Tipo | Description |
|---|---|---|---|---|
|
Nome do Hub de Eventos
|
eventHubName | True | string |
Nome do Hub de Eventos. |
|
Tipo de conteúdo
|
contentType | string |
tipo de conteúdo do evento. |
|
|
Esquema de conteúdo
|
contentSchema | string |
esquema de conteúdo do evento. |
|
|
Nome do grupo de consumidores
|
consumerGroupName | string |
Nome do grupo de consumidores. |
|
|
Chave de partição mínima
|
minimumPartitionKey | string |
Chave de partição mínima da qual ler. |
|
|
Chave de partição máxima
|
maximumPartitionKey | string |
Chave de partição máxima da qual ler. |
|
|
Contagem máxima de eventos
|
maximumEventsCount | integer |
Número máximo de eventos a serem lidos em um lote. |